Plumbing systems in Southwest Florida face demanding environmental conditions. Slab foundations, coastal exposure, humidity, high water tables and mineral heavy water place additional stress on supply lines, drainage systems and water heaters. Why Local Experience Matters Here
Plumbing systems in this region face demanding environmental conditions that inland systems never see. Knowing the local failure patterns is most of what separates a lasting repair from a return visit.
Slab on grade construction is the regional norm, so supply and drain lines run beneath concrete and leaks stay hidden until damage appears. Detection technology is what keeps a small leak from becoming demolition.
Salt air accelerates corrosion of piping, fittings and valves on waterfront and near coastal property, and humidity turns any standing moisture into a mould risk quickly.
Hard water scales the inside of pipe, water heaters and appliances, reducing capacity, raising energy cost and shortening equipment life across the whole property.
Ground saturation complicates underground work and stresses joints, while seasonal rainfall loads drain and sewer infrastructure that is often aging cast iron.
